Soup Dragon left this review about The Cuckoos Rest

A detached pub and eatery formerly called the Merrie Miner. The core of the pub is a cottage-styled Victorian building with a low-level extension and a conservatory. Yhe pub is half in undressed brick and half in white render with some green paintwork. The upstairs has sash windows, while the lower level has a central entrance flanked by bow windows. There is a kid's play area and beer garden.

The interior has a couple of rooms, served by a central bar. The bar room is to the left, which is an L-shape when including the extension. It is in white mainly, with a wood floor. The extension here houses a pool table area and there is a dart board and punchbag machine. a bit of Mod stuff was on the walls and with a portable TV (showing rugby) it looked a little tired. The lounge is to the right, with a conservatory that doubles as a cafe. It is also an L-shaped room and is in a cream and salmon decor, with a white upper wall and ceiling, as well as a patterned carpet. It mainly had tables and chairs, but a few sofas too. There were photos of old Dordon and the pub on the walls. The background music was general and a decent level, but i didn't see a TV. The service was friendly, as were the few locals that were in.

Beer; no real ale. All tap stuff, with no MILD. Had a bottle of Newcastle Brown.

A nice enough place to stop, especially with the Soupettes, it was just the lack of beer choice for my personal taste. I didn't begrudge my Newcy Brown though.
